Fatal Accidents In The Workplace

The total amount of death benefits differs from one state to another. In most states, you will be able to collect death benefits which vary between $5,000 and $10,000 total, depending on the state that you live in. This money is mean to help you pay for the funeral and other bills which arose from this tragic situation. In addition, you will be able to receive weekly checks which will help you with paying the bills and putting the food on the table. The spouse can receive weekly checks until death or until remarriage. The children are able to collect weekly checks until they turn 18; however, there are some rare cases where they can extend this and receive checks even though they are over 18. It depends on many factors, one being the age of the child at the time when the tragedy occurred, as well as health of the child and its capabilities.
